World Film Communities Network (WFCN) is a web application which acts as a film submission platform and online marketplace for film, media, and entertainment industry.[1][2] WFCN is a venture of Alzebra, Inc. having its headquarters at Palo Alto, California, USA.[3]

The platform provides creators with tools to create custom content pages (landing pages), promote their content, submit it to international creative contests and finally selling their products without going through intermediaries.[4]
Developed in the concept of system integration (SI), WFCN serves as a comprehensive database and resource of film industry.[5] The cloud-based digital application is invented by Shailik Bhaumik in 2019 with the aim to bring the global entertainment business in one palette.[6][7][8]
WFCN allows independent creators to connect with peer professionals globally and help promote and sell their digital products such as films, music or games, bypassing intermediaries.[9]
